Title
Call for Subject Matter Experts - PAUWES Mini-grid, Digitalization and Entrepreneurship program
Organization
Pan African University - Global e-School Community Initiative
Type
Others



Eligibility/Description
A PhD in an area related to the proposed curriculum. Candidates with a Master’s degree and

five (5) years of professional work experience in a related area would also be considered; ● Minimum three (3) years of professional work experience in energy systems sizing, energy storage, and hybrid systems design in developing countries. Experience in developing curricula in a related subject would be highly desirable; ● Proven research and writing skills as reflected in peer reviewed articles in areas related to the course; ● Strong practical experience in project implementation gained through engagement with international organizations, fundraising and consultancy assignments; 6/6 ● Proven didactic skills gained through teaching and curriculum development; ● Proven Knowledge of entrepreneurship concepts and incubation procedures skills ● Prior engagement in the development of e-learning curricula and content would be an asset; ● Excellent oral and written communication skills in English are essential, other AU official languages could be an asset ● Ability to work within agreed timelines. ● Strong interpersonal skills demonstrated by the ability to work in a multicultural, multi-ethnic environment with sensitivity and respect for diversity

● Suitable qualified female candidates are highly encouraged to apply.
Deadline
2020/07/19
